ABCDEFGHIJKLMNOPQRSTUVWXYZAA
1
dCondition (IF True)HL7 FHIRComments
2
Sort OrderIdentifierSyntaxNameCardinality - MinCardinality - MaxComputable ANTLRComputable FHIRPathNarrativePrimary TargetSegment MapReferences
3
1RDE_O01.MSHMSHMessage Header11BundleMSH[Bundle]
4
1RDE_O11.MSHMSHMessage Header11MessageHeader[1]MSH[MessageHeader]Processing of the MSH segment results in the creation of a new MessageHeader resource
5
1RDE_O11.MSHMSHMessage Header11If there is a source in MSH-4, or known based on the configuration.Provenance[1]MSH[Provenance-Source]Provenance[1].target.reference=Bundle.id; Provenance[1].target.reference=MessageHeader[1].idIf the FHIR transformation does not yield a FHIR message, but only a set of resource (APIs, repository, etc.) than one should consider attaching this Provenance resource instance to the relevant FHIR resources generated.
6
1RDE_O11.MSHMSHMessage Header11Provenance[2]MSH[Provenance-Transformation]Provenance[2].target.reference=Bundle.idIf the FHIR transformation does not yield a FHIR Bunlde, but only a set of resource (APIs, repository, etc.) than one should consider attaching this Provenance resource instance to the relevant FHIR resources generated.
7
2RDE_O11.SFT[{ SFT }]Software0-1If the software does represent not the original source system
Provenance[1].entity.what(Device)
SFT[Device]Provenance[1].entity.what.reference=Device.id
Provenance[1].entity.role="derivation"
8
2RDE_O11.SFT[{ SFT }]Software0-1If the software represents the original source system
Provenance[1].entity.what(Device)
SFT[Device]Provenance[1].entity.what.reference=Device.id
Provenance[1].entity.role="source"
9
3RDE_O11.UAC[ UAC ]User Authentication Credential01MessageHeader[1]NTE[MessageHeader]
10
4RDE_O11.NTE[{ NTE }]Notes and Comments (for Header)0-1
11
5RDE_O11.PATIENT[--- PATIENT begin01
12
5.1RDE_O11.PATIENT.PIDPIDPatient Identification11Patient[1]PID[Patient]Processing of the PID segment results in the creation of a new Patient resource
13
5.1RDE_O11.PATIENT.PIDPIDPatient Identification11IF PID-33 AND PID-34 VALUEDOne may drop PID-33 from the condition if PID-34 Last Update Facility is still sufficient without a date.Provenance[4]PID[Provenance-Patient]Provenance.target.reference=Patient[1].id
14
5.2RDE_O11.PATIENT.PD1[ PD1 ]Additional Demographics01Patient[1]PD1[Patient]Incorporate PD1 content into the Patient created from the PID segment.
15
5.3RDE_O11.PATIENT.PRT[{PRT}]Participation (for Additional Demographics)0-1RelatedPerson[1]PRT[RelatedPerson]
RelatedPerson[1].patient.reference=Patient[1].id
16
5.4RDE_O11.PATIENT.NTE[{ NTE }]Notes and Comments (for Patient ID)0-1
17
5.5RDE_O11.PATIENT.ARV[{ ARV }]Access Restrictions0-1
18
5.6RDE_O11.PATIENT.PATIENT_VISIT[--- PATIENT_VISIT begin01
19
5.6.1RDE_O11.PATIENT.PATIENT_VISIT.PV1PV1Patient Visit11Encounter[1]PV1[Encounter]Encounter[1].subject.reference=Patient[1].idProcessing of the PV1 segment results in the creation of a new Encounter resource
20
5.6.1RDE_O11.PATIENT.PATIENT_VISIT.PV1PV1Patient Visit11Patient[1]PV1[Patient]
21
5.6.2RDE_O11.PATIENT.PATIENT_VISIT.PV2[ PV2 ]Patient Visit – Additional Info01Encounter[1]PV2[Encounter]Incorporate PV2 content into the Encounter created from the PV1 segment.
22
5.6.3RDE_O11.PATIENT.PATIENT_VISIT.PRT[{PRT}]Participation (for Patient Visit)0-1Encounter[1]PRT[Encounter]
23
5.6.4RDE_O11.PATIENT.PATIENT_VISIT.ARV[{ ARV }]Access Restrictions0-1
24
5.6.5/RDE_O11.PATIENT.PATIENT_VISIT]--- PATIENT_VISIT end
25
5.7RDE_O11.PATIENT.INSURANCE[{--- INSURANCE begin0-1
26
5.7.1RDE_O11.PATIENT.INSURANCE.IN1IN1Insurance11Coverage[1]IN1[Coverage]Coverage.subscriber.reference=Patient[1].idProcessing of the IN1 segment results in the creation of a new Coverage resource
27
5.7.2RDE_O11.PATIENT.INSURANCE.IN2[ IN2 ]Insurance Additional Information01Coverage[1]IN2[Coverage]Incorporate IN2 content into the Coverage created from the IN1 segment.
28
5.7.3RDE_O11.PATIENT.INSURANCE.IN3[ IN3 ]Insurance Additional Information, Certification01Coverage[1]IN3[Coverage]Incorporate IN3 content into the Coverage created from the IN1 segment.
29
5.7.4/RDE_O11.PATIENT.INSURANCE}]--- INSURANCE end
30
5.8RDE_O11.PATIENT.GT1[ GT1 ]Guarantor01
31
5.9RDE_O11.PATIENT.AL1[{ AL1 }]Allergy Information0-1AllergyIntoleranceAL1[AllergyIntolerance]
AllergyIntolerance.patient.reference=Patient[1].id
Processing of the AL1 segment results in the creation of a new AllergyIntolerance resource
32
5.10/RDE_O11.PATIENT]--- PATIENT end
33
6RDE_O11.ORDER{--- ORDER begin1-1
34
6.1RDE_O11.ORDER.ORCORCCommon OrderMedicationRequest[1]ORC[MedicationRequest]
35
6.2RDE_O11.ORDER.PRT[{PRT}]Participation (for Order)0-1MedicationRequest[1]PRT[MedicationRequest]
36
6.3RDE_O11.ORDER.TIMING[{--- TIMING begin0-1
37
6.3.1RDE_O11.ORDER.TIMING.TQ1TQ1Timing/Quantity11MedicationRequest[1]TQ1[MedicationRequest]
38
6.3.2RDE_O11.ORDER.TIMING.TQ2[{ TQ2 }]Timing/Quantity Order Sequence0-1
39
6.3.3/RDE_O11.ORDER.TIMING}]--- TIMING end
40
6.4RDE_O11.ORDER[--- ORDER_DETAIL begin01
41
6.4.1RDE_O11.ORDER.RXORXOPharmacy/Treatment Prescription Order11MedicationRequest[1]RXO[MedicationRequest]
42
6.4.2RDE_O11.ORDER.PRT[{PRT}]Participation (for RXO)0-1MedicationRequest[1]PRT[MedicationRequest]
43
6.4.3RDE_O11.ORDER.NTE[{ NTE }]Notes and Comments (for RXO)0-1MedicationRequest[1]NTE[MedicationRequest]
44
6.4.4RDE_O11.ORDER.RXR{ RXR }Pharmacy/Treatment Route1-1MedicationRequest[1]RXR[MedicationRequest]
45
6.4.5RDE_O11.ORDER.COMPONENTS[{--- COMPONENTS begin0-1
46
6.4.5.1RDE_O11.ORDER.COMPONENTS.RXCRXCPharmacy/Treatment Component (for RXO)11MedicationRequest[1]
47
6.4.5.2RDE_O11.ORDER.COMPONENTS.NTE[{ NTE }]Notes and Comments (for each RXC)0-1MedicationRequest[1]NTE[MedicationRequest Component]
48
6.4.5.3/RDE_O11.ORDER.COMPONENTS}]--- COMPONENTS end
49
6.4.6/RDE_O11.ORDER]--- ORDER_DETAIL end
50
6.5RDE_O11.ORDER.RXERXEPharmacy/Treatment Encoded Order11MedicationRequest[2]RXE[MedicationRequest]
51
6.6RDE_O11.ORDER.PRT[{PRT}]Participation (for RXE)0-1MedicationRequest[2]PRT[MedicationRequest]
52
6.7RDE_O11.ORDER.NTE[{ NTE }]Notes and Comments (for RXE)MedicationRequest[2]NTE[MedicationRequest]
53
6.8RDE_O11.ORDER.TIMING_ENCODED{--- TIMING_ENCODED begin1-1MedicationRequest[2]RXR[MedicationRequest]
54
6.8.1RDE_O11.ORDER.TIMING_ENCODED.TQ1TQ1Timing/Quantity11
55
6.8.2RDE_O11.ORDER.TIMING_ENCODED.TQ2[{ TQ2 }]Timing/Quantity Order Sequence0-1
56
6.8.3/RDE_O11.ORDER.TIMING_ENCODED}--- TIMING_ENCODED end
57
6.9.beginRDE_O11.ORDER[{
--- PHARMACY_TREATMENT_INFUSION_ORDER begin
0-1
58
6.9.1RDE_O11.ORDERRXVPharmacy/Treatment Infusion Order11
59
6.9.2RDE_O11.ORDER[{PRT}]Participation (for RXV)0-1
60
6.9.3RDE_O11.ORDER[{ NTE }]Notes and Comments (for RXV)0-1
61
6.9.4.beginRDE_O11.ORDER{[??--- TIMING_ENCODED begin0-1
62
6.9.4.1RDE_O11.ORDERTQ1Timing/Quantity11
63
6.9.4.2RDE_O11.ORDER[{ TQ2 }]Timing/Quantity Order Sequence0-1
64
6.9.4.endRDE_O11.ORDER}]--- TIMING_ENCODED end???
65
6,9.endRDE_O11.ORDER}]
--- PHARMACY_TREATMENT_INFUSION_ORDER end
66
6.9.5RDE_O11.ORDER{ RXR }Pharmacy/Treatment Route1-1
67
6.9.6RDE_O11.ORDER[{ RXC }]Pharmacy/Treatment Component (for RXE)0-1
68
6.9.7RDE_O11.ORDER[{ CDO }]Cumulative Dosage Segment0-1
69
6.9.8.beginRDE_O11.ORDER[{--- OBSERVATION begin0-1
70
6.9.8.1RDE_O11.ORDEROBXResults11
71
6.9.8.2RDE_O11.ORDER[{PRT}]Participation (for OBX)0-1
72
6.9.8.3RDE_O11.ORDER[{ NTE }]Notes and Comments (for OBX)0-1
73
6.9.8.endRDE_O11.ORDER}]--- OBSERVATION end
74
6.9.9RDE_O11.ORDER[{ FT1 }]Financial Detail0-1
75
6.9.10RDE_O11.ORDER[ BLG ]Billing Segment01
76
6.9.11RDE_O11.ORDER[{ CTI }]Clinical Trial Identification0-1
77
6.9.endRDE_O11.ORDER}]??????
78
6.endRDE_O11.ORDER}--- ORDER end
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100